Incident Overview

Date: Wednesday 19 May 1943
Aircraft Type: Junkers Ju-52/3m
Owner/operator: Luftwaffe
Registration Number: GG+FL
Location: Gyulaj – ÿ Hungary
Phase of Flight: Unknown
Status: Destroyed, written off
Casualties: Fatalities: 9 / Occupants: 10
Component Affected: EngineEngine
Category: Accident

Description

Crashed after engine fire. Nine occupants died, only one occupant survived the crash.
